ALBI Grade Is Associated with Clinical Outcomes of Critically Ill Patients with AKI: A Cohort Study with Cox Regression and Propensity Score Matching

Background. The albumin–bilirubin (ALBI) grade has surfaced as a viable substitute for assessing liver functional reserve in individuals afflicted with hepatocellular carcinoma (HCC).
